Parkinson’s disease affects the central nervous system and affects the way the brain moves. The disease is typically caused by the malfunctioning of the dopamine system. Dopamine is a neurotransmitter that helps control muscle tone. Without it, nerve cells cannot send messages, resulting in Parkinson’s symptoms. This condition also causes high levels of glutamate in the brain, which compensates for the lack of dopamine. This can lead to rigidity and postural instability.

Other symptoms of Parkinson’s disease include stooped posture, difficulty swallowing, and drooling. These symptoms can interfere with daily life and impair cognitive functions. People with Parkinson’s disease may also experience difficulty writing or speaking and may lose their sense of smell. These problems can make daily tasks difficult, and may be exacerbated by depression or stress.

Parkinson Symptoms usually develop gradually over years. Initially, they are mild and may not even be noticed by the patient. Eventually, the disease can lead to severe difficulty walking or performing daily tasks. Symptoms may also include depression, fatigue, difficulty remembering things, and sleep problems. If you notice any of these symptoms, make an appointment with a Parkinson’s disease specialist as soon as possible. Fortunately, Parkinson’s disease is treatable.

During the early stages of Parkinson’s disease, symptoms often begin on one side of the body, but progress to both sides. The side that is affected first may be the worst. As symptoms progress, they can affect daily tasks and prevent the patient from living alone. Eventually, the person may be unable to walk without help and may become unable to stand unassisted. Some people may even experience hallucinations and delusions.

Other non-motor symptoms associated with Parkinson’s include depression and anxiety. These symptoms are often treated by medications or talking therapy. The doctor will monitor the patient’s medical condition and adjust the medication program as necessary. The medication doses are important, as high or low doses can have negative side effects. A person with Parkinson’s disease needs to consult with a qualified professional to determine the right dosage.

Surgery is another option for treating the symptoms of Parkinson’s. While it will not cure the disease, surgery can help alleviate symptoms and reduce the need for medicines. A lesion surgery involves scarring tissue in the brain that blocks the area of the brain that causes tremor. The procedure is carried out while the patient is awake. It may reduce the symptoms of Parkinson’s disease and lead to better quality of life. But a lesion surgery should be used in combination with other treatments.

Symptoms of Parkinson’s disease are often difficult to diagnose, especially in the early stages. The first step in diagnosing this disease is a thorough physical examination and neurological examination. A physician may also order a brain scan to rule out other conditions. This is done to ensure that the condition is the only cause of the symptoms.

In addition to medication, exercise is an important part of the treatment process. Exercise helps improve flexibility, balance, and range of motion. Exercise also reduces the risk of depression and increases the feeling of well-being. A physical therapist can suggest an exercise regimen for you. The exercises may include walking, swimming, or stretching. When performing these exercises, be sure to slow down, not to strain yourself too quickly, and check your posture.

Parkinson’s disease is a progressive neurological condition that affects the way the brain controls movement. Because of this, a person with the disease may have trouble controlling their movements, such as walking and talking. However, unlike many other neurological conditions, it is not fatal and can be controlled with medication. While this disease cannot be cured, it can be managed and patients can lead an independent life. If the disease is diagnosed in time, medication can help patients continue living a normal and productive lifestyle.

The main treatment for Parkinson’s disease is levodopa, which works by regenerating the dopamine levels in the brain. This medication is usually taken with another medication called carbidopa, which reduces the side effects of levodopa while also reducing the dosage required to get the same results.
